    Not a '71, as those had the pop-out vent windows. My guess is late '69 or anytime during 1970. I think that the build date would have been between April 1969 (total conjecture) and August 1970 FWIW.

    Ditto what has been said above, your dad's GT was a '69 or '70 Opel GT.
    If that yellow paint was original, then that would narrow it down to being a 1970 model year Opel GT as "Sunburst Yellow" was available on 1970 GT's but not on 1969 GT's. Also, if the color was a yellowish green shade (hard for me to say based on that photo), then it would also be consistent with the 1970 Opel GT as "GT Chartreuse" was only offered on 1970 Opel GT's (at least in the U.S.A.)
